diff options
author | Mike Frysinger <vapier@chromium.org> | 2015-05-26 10:01:45 -0400 |
---|---|---|
committer | Mike Frysinger <vapier@gentoo.org> | 2015-05-26 10:01:45 -0400 |
commit | 9d7be2d6a76c31c57c2da395b4b7a953ffbb41de (patch) | |
tree | eebbece4aa7a910feb89931220abb4e464050aa0 /wrappers | |
parent | config.site: fix site accumulation (diff) | |
download | crossdev-9d7be2d6a76c31c57c2da395b4b7a953ffbb41de.tar.gz crossdev-9d7be2d6a76c31c57c2da395b4b7a953ffbb41de.tar.bz2 crossdev-9d7be2d6a76c31c57c2da395b4b7a953ffbb41de.zip |
config.site: fix site accumulation some more
The previous code also relied on partial substrings so that linux-gnueabi
would load both linux-gnu and linux-gnueabi. Restore that logic as well.
URL: https://bugs.gentoo.org/497626
Signed-off-by: Mike Frysinger <vapier@chromium.org>
Diffstat (limited to 'wrappers')
-rwxr-xr-x | wrappers/site/config.site |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/wrappers/site/config.site b/wrappers/site/config.site index b1bba1e..f79869c 100755 --- a/wrappers/site/config.site +++ b/wrappers/site/config.site @@ -30,6 +30,9 @@ config_site_names() { case ${CHOST} in *-linux-uclibc) sites="${sites} linux-uclibc ${site_arch}-linux-uclibc" ;; *-linux-gnu) sites="${sites} linux-gnu ${site_arch}-linux-gnu" ;; + esac + + case ${CHOST} in *-linux-uclibceabi) sites="${sites} linux-uclibceabi ${site_arch}-linux-uclibceabi" ;; *-linux-gnueabi) sites="${sites} linux-gnueabi ${site_arch}-linux-gnueabi" ;; esac |